Job Summary
The NetApp Product Marketing group seeks a Program Manager for Product Marketing Manager with strong written/oral communication skills and great project management skills. The ideal candidate will contribute to the successful launches of new products into the market (go-to-market; GTM) for NetApp. Working with other Product Marketing Managers (PMMs) and leaders, this position will help implement launch plans, collaborate with cross-functional teams, including corporate marketing (e.g., digital, creative, AR, PR, campaigns, etc.), and coordinate efforts to ensure product/portfolio launch success.
Job Requirements
- Co-develop, execute and implement product launch plans, assisting with go-to-market strategies and field activation.
- Collaborate with internal stakeholders, including product marketing leadership, to ensure successful product launch and post-launch activities; ensure stakeholder communications for a predictable and understandable launch process.
- Strong project management skills; work with PMMs to ensure deliverables required for GTM activities in a timely and reportable way.
- Manage communication plans for all stakeholders, including customers, partners, and internal teams.
- Create and manage budgets for product launches.
- Drive post-launch activities, including gathering executive and field feedback.
- Define key performance indicators (KPIs) to track launch performance and success; ensure learnings are incorporated into future launch plans and workflows; strong ability to understand data and develop metrics.
Education & Experience
- Minimum of 8 years of experience in project management, product marketing, or marketing communications roles.
- Strong project management skills; experience in developing and executing successful project plans.
- Strong written and oral communication skills; graphics skills and/or advanced PowerPoint skills a plus.
- Proven ability to think and act strategically; see challenges and opportunities as they occur.
- Ability to work collaboratively across cross-functional teams.
- Experience in managing budgets and analyzing market trends where product launches occur.
- Demonstrates a strong sense of continuously seeking new knowledge and actively exploring innovative solutions.
- Bachelor's degree in marketing or technical field and typically requires a minimum of 5 years of related experience.
- Degree may be replaced with additional years of related experience.
Compensation
- The target salary range for this position is $135,000-155,000. The salary offered will be determined by the candidate's location, qualifications, experience, and education and may be outside of this range. Final compensation packages are competitive and in line with industry standards, reflecting a variety of factors, and include a comprehensive benefits package. This may cover Health Insurance, Life Insurance, Retirement or Pension Plans, Paid Time Off (PTO), various Leave options, Performance-Based Incentives, employee stock purchase plan, and/or restricted stocks (RSU’s), with all offerings subject to regional variations and governed by local laws, regulations, and company policies. Benefits may vary by country and region, and further details will be provided as part of the recruitment process.

Frame your portfolio around enterprise narratives
NetApp's Product Marketing roles center on positioning complex infrastructure and cloud solutions for technical buyers. Tailor your portfolio to show experience translating technical product capabilities into market-facing messaging, not consumer or SMB-focused campaigns.
Target roles tied to flagship product lines
NetApp consistently hires Product Marketing talent around its ONTAP, BlueXP, and cloud storage offerings. Targeting open roles that reference these platforms signals genuine product knowledge and increases your relevance to hiring managers in this function.
Confirm LCA filing before accepting an offer
Your employer must file a certified Labor Condition Application with DOL before USCIS can approve your H-1B petition. Ask the recruiter at the offer stage which immigration counsel NetApp uses and when LCA preparation typically begins relative to the start date.
Prepare credential documentation for specialty occupation review
USCIS scrutinizes H-1B petitions for product marketing roles by assessing whether the position genuinely requires a specific bachelor's degree. Gather transcripts and any certifications that directly tie your marketing or business degree to the technical domain NetApp operates in.

Does NetApp sponsor H-1B visas for Product Marketings?
Yes, NetApp sponsors H-1B visas for Product Marketing roles. The company has an established immigration program and works with outside immigration counsel to handle LCA filings with the DOL and I-129 petitions with USCIS. If you're on OPT or currently holding an H-1B with another employer, it's worth raising your sponsorship needs early in the interview process so the recruiting team can align timelines.

Which visa types does NetApp commonly use for Product Marketing roles?
NetApp sponsors H-1B visas for Product Marketing professionals who need cap-subject sponsorship, and supports F-1 OPT authorization for recent graduates already in the pipeline. For longer-term permanent residence, NetApp has filed under EB-2 and EB-3 preference categories through the PERM labor certification process. TN status is also an option for Canadian and Mexican nationals in qualifying specialty occupations under the USMCA.
What qualifications does NetApp expect for Product Marketing roles?
NetApp's Product Marketing positions typically require a bachelor's degree in marketing, business, or a technical field, plus demonstrated experience developing go-to-market strategy for enterprise software or infrastructure products. Familiarity with cloud storage, data management, or hybrid IT environments strengthens your candidacy significantly. Senior roles often expect experience with analyst relations, competitive positioning, or partner marketing in a B2B context.
How do I plan my timeline if I need H-1B sponsorship at NetApp?
The H-1B cap filing window opens in March each year for an October 1 start date. If you're on OPT expiring before October, you'll need to confirm whether your OPT has enough runway or whether a cap-gap extension applies. Targeting a start date several months before your authorization expires gives NetApp's immigration team adequate lead time to prepare the LCA with DOL and submit the I-129 petition to USCIS after lottery selection.
